Abstract

The invention is directed to a method for high-resolution rpm detection in a multicylinder internal combustion engine having a crankshaft. Segment times (ts) are detected in which the crankshaft of the engine passes through predetermined angular regions. First corrective values are formed during overrun operation and logically coupled to the segment times (ts) so that deviations of the segment times (ts) of different segments are compensated in the overrun operation. Second corrective values outside of the overrun operation are determined on the basis of the corrected segment times and logically coupled to at least one of the corrected segment times and further processed segment times so that the deviations of the corrected segment times or the further processed segment times are compensated with each other during misfire-free operation.
